How much does it cost to rent an apartment in LaSalle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| LaSalle Park Studio Apartments | $984 | $565 | $1,990 |
LaSalle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,297 | $437 | $3,653 |
| LaSalle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,789 | $550 | $7,935 |
| LaSalle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,193 | $674 | $5,000 |
| LaSalle Park 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,419 | $854 | $3,850 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om LaSalle Park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in LaSalle Park with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in LaSalle Park is at The Railton Apartments listed at $447.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om LaSalle Park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in LaSalle Park is $1,297.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om LaSalle Park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in LaSalle Park is a 1,576 square feet unit starting from $1,695 at Bogen | Urban Chic Lofts.
What is the average size for LaSalle Park 1 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 1 Bedroom rental in LaSalle Park is currently 875 sq ft.
